Output 86ca6fd5e9fae179025d302a961ef39b06c7facf54881dbcae12b82c98d5d8e8:1

value
23177285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373f01be009969786c9da9ac39d8ae787465d OP_EQUAL
address
3BMEX66tD4j1TH1ipcTdeCkeALQVwnacDv
transaction
86ca6fd5e9fae179025d302a961ef39b06c7facf54881dbcae12b82c98d5d8e8
spent
true